Source of Oak Honey in Lebanon
Em Jad’s oak honey is sourced from trusted local beekeepers in the highlands of Lebanon, where oak trees are plentiful. The bees gather nectar from these trees, creating a honey with a distinct, earthy taste.

FAQ
How is oak honey typically used?
Used as a sweetener in tea, spread on bread, or as an ingredient in cooking and desserts.
What does oak honey taste like?
It has a rich, earthy flavor with hints of caramel and wood.
How should oak honey be stored?
In a cool, dry place, away from direct sunlight.
